Title :
Analyzing the characteristics of different equivalence surfaces over the aperture region based on the equivalence principle

Abstract :
The aperture theorem which is based on the equivalence principle is discussed. And the characteristics of the equivalence surfaces which are on the aperture region are studied. It is found that different errors present when different equivalence surfaces are used. Several rules on the selections are proposed. These rules allow easier use of the equivalence principle in a broad application.
